Company Overview
AP Accountant and Consultant Pty Ltd Trading As AP Accountancy, established in 2006, is a trusted Chartered Accountant firm and a registered tax agent based in Australia.
We specialize in delivering a comprehensive suite of financial and advisory services to a diverse clientele, including Small and Medium Enterprises (SMEs), large corporates, and high net-worth individuals.
